1、 Product Introduction:

HZQ typeCO2 constant temperature cultivation shakerIt is a newly developed constant temperature cultivation shaker by our company based on 12 years of professional experience in designing and manufacturing biological cultivation equipment. It combines a carbon dioxide incubator with a shaker and can be widely used in the fields of biology and medical research. It is the most advanced cultivation device for biological cultivation before entering the fermentation tank, suitable for vigorous oscillation cultivation of bacteria, fungi, yeast and other microorganisms, as well as meeting the mild conditions required for cell culture. The inner liner of this machine is treated with high-quality 304 stainless steel electro polishing, and the outer shell is made of electrolytic galvanized sheet surface sprayed, which is beautiful and elegant. Its microcomputer control system ensures accurate and intuitive temperature control, making operation extremely convenient.CO2 constant temperature shaker, specially designed for suspended cell culture, manufactured to the high standards of CO2 incubators. Compared with similar products, the box has better sealing, more precise and stable control of temperature and CO2 concentration, and can control CO2 consumption to the lowest possible level, greatly reducing usage costs. The eccentric shaft drives the shaker, and the brushless DC motor does not generate heat, minimizing the impact of the shaker on the cultivation environment during operation. The precise PID temperature controller provides a mild thermal convection environment inside the box, achieving excellent constant temperature control.

3: Environmental requirements for instrument use:

Places without flammable objects nearby

Under normal circumstances, the ambient temperature ranges from 5 to 25 degrees Celsius

The fluctuation of power supply voltage shall not exceed 10% of the rated voltage

A place that does not condense, has low humidity, good ventilation, less dust, and no direct sunlight

4: Main operating instructions

Read the instrument manual before use

  1. Connect the carbon dioxide cylinder. Connect the carbon dioxide pressure reducing valve to the carbon dioxide cylinder, connect the silicone hose to the copper interface at the back of the box and tie it with a wire buckle. Open the air valve and pressure reducing valve on the cylinder (note: due to the low gas consumption of the incubator, only slightly open the air valve and pressure reducing valve, or place the hose close to your ear before connecting the box, as long as there is a small airflow sound, then connect the hose to the box). To prevent the connection box and the hose inside the box from bursting, do not open the pressure too high. The pressure on the pressure reducing valve should be less than 0.1P.
  2. Connect the power supply, turn on the power switch of the incubator, and the upper screen shows the carbon dioxide control screen, so all parameters on the upper screen except for carbon dioxide are invalid. Then adjust the required carbon dioxide concentration parameters for the experiment according to the instructions for using carbon dioxide; The lower screen is the temperature and speed control screen. Adjust the temperature and speed required for the experiment according to the instructions of the constant temperature shaker controller. (If the instrument manufacturer is listed in the instrument manual, please feel free to contact them directly if you have any questions.)
  3. There should be no gas other than air inside the box!!!

Five:CO2 cultivation shakerMain faults and their solutions

  1. No power indication: Check the power supply and fuse of the instrument. If both are normal, check the main power switch and replace the faulty part.
  2. The concentration of carbon dioxide cannot reach the set value: Check if the fast charging (FC) and slow charging (SC) indicator lights on the carbon dioxide controller are on. If they are not on, it indicates that the carbon dioxide controller is faulty (repaired by the manufacturer). If the controller is normal, check if the gas valve of the carbon dioxide cylinder is open or opened very small, and check if the hose connecting the box has burst due to high pressure. If it bursts, replace it.
  3. Alarm for excessive concentration of carbon dioxide: If the intake pressure is too high, simply reduce it.
  4. Overtemperature alarm: Check if the refrigeration system is functioning properly (except when the compressor is automatically protected due to prolonged operation)
  5. Other faulty instruments will display, please compare and check according to the instrument display.

6: Safety Tips

If flammable, explosive or combustible solutions are used as experimental objects and mishandled, accidents may occur. In addition, due to functional and characteristic reasons, if used at high temperatures, it will affect the performance and cause malfunctions.

When carbon dioxide gas is used for control, it is necessary to ensure good indoor ventilation, as the concentration of carbon dioxide will increase in a closed environment, and higher concentrations of carbon dioxide can cause harm to the human body.

Due to the occasional growth of mold during the cultivation process, in order to ensure that the culture is not contaminated and the biological cleanliness of the box is maintained, the instrument is equipped with ultraviolet sterilization function. The lamp tube is located in the upper right corner of the instrument. When sterilization is needed, turn on the sterilization lamp. When cleaning the instrument, be sure to turn off the sterilization lamp to avoid harm to the human body!!!
